Course contents

The course is structured in three modules

  • The first one, Principles and Methods", provides an introduction about the basic aspects that concern the engineering of modern software systems, focusing in particular on team organization and workflow, discussing methodological aspects and introducing supporting tools.
  • The second and third modules focus on two broad topics that are paramount in the modern digital age, namely the engineering of distributed systems and enterprise applications" and the engineering of intelligent systems.

A detailed list of the selected topics covered in the modules follows:

  • PRINCIPLES AND METHODS
    • the role of software and software engineering in the digital age - an overview
    • agile development: principles and methodologies, the role of testing, the case of SCRUM
    • devops: DVCS, agile project management tools, continuous development/integration/delivery
  • ENGINEERING DISTRIBUTED SYSTEMS AND ENTERPRISE APPLICATIONS
    • service-oriented architectures, API, microservices: principles, technologies, enterprise viewpoint
    • cloud computing: principles, technologies, enterprise viewpoint
  • ENGINEERING INTELLIGENT SYSTEMS
    • intelligent systems: definitions, problems, applications
    • multi-agent systems for the engineering of intelligent systems: models, technologies, methodologies
